🚇 🗺️ Getting There
Château de Montbrun is located in Dournazac in the Haute-Vienne department of France. Driving is the most common way to reach it, offering scenic routes through the Limousin region. Public transport options may be limited, so check local schedules if relying on buses or trains.
Yes, parking is typically available for visitors at Château de Montbrun. It's advisable to arrive a bit early during peak season to secure a convenient spot.
The best route will depend on your starting point. GPS navigation is recommended. The château is situated in a rural area, so enjoy the picturesque drive through the French countryside.
🎫 🎫 Tickets & Entry
Opening hours can vary, and it's crucial to check in advance. Some visitors have reported finding the château closed on Thursdays, so confirm your visit day.
Admission fees apply for visiting the château. It's important to note that credit cards are not accepted; you will need to pay in cash.
Information on online ticket purchasing is not widely available. It's best to plan for on-site purchase with cash. Confirming with the château directly is recommended.
Yes, guided tours are a highlight, often praised for their informative content. Tours are conducted in both French and English, making it accessible for international visitors.
While tours are highly recommended and praised, it's advisable to check if independent exploration is permitted or if guided tours are mandatory for entry.
